Information on the 2002 Kia Sportage SUV
The 2002 Kia Sportage is manufactured under the Kia auto brand name. It is classified as a compact SUV and includes a SUV body. This 4 door SUV has four wheel drive with a 4-speed automatic transmission. The Kia Sportage is predominantly imported from the country of South Korea. The Kia automobile line is a subsidiary car brand held by Hyundai Motor Group.

Kia Sportage (base) Prices and MSRP
Are you excited to have a 2002 Kia Sportage (base)? The original MSRP is noted at $19,220 and used vehicle Kelly Blue Book rates are commonly lower. Used vehicle valuations are based on the year, make, configuration, and features. Kia Sportage asking prices can increase beyond these value ranges as a result of things like increased consumer demand, reduced supply, and industry shortages. In 2021, SUV, truck, and car values and relevant vehicle equity inflated due to widespread semiconductor chip shortfalls and supply chain constraints. This caused a ripple effect on the auto marketplace with older used vehicle prices catching up with the value highs previously solely seen by new automobile models.
MSRP: $19,220
Trim & Style: 4WD 4 door SUV with a 2.0L 4-cylinder 4A
Made In: South Korea

Kia Vehicle Additional Details
The 2002 Kia Sportage can feature a few various performance bundles and engine options. This particular Kia vehicle features the 2.0 gas engine with a four wheel drive drivetrain.
Engine: 2.0L 4-cylinder 4A
Horsepower: 130
Doors: 4 door
Transmission: 4-speed automatic
Drive Type: four wheel drive
Fuel: gas
MSRP: $19,220
Manufactured: South Korea

Fuel Economy and Gas Mileage (MPG)
Learning about gas mileage and fuel economy are vital details when it pertains to purchasing a Kia Sportage. In addition to the out-the-door expense of the vehicle, the fuel expense is generally the next most costly factor when it concerns vehicle ownership. The next most expensive element is adhering to the advised manufacturer’s service schedule and completing preventive repairs and maintenance.
The U.S. Environmental Protection Agency or EPA produces approximations into gas mileage (MPG) and the number of miles an auto can efficiently drive per a gallon of fuel required to operate on city streets and on the highway. MPG depends on Kia Sportage engine type, efficiency, operation altitude, and other things like aftermarket modifications, but it offers a pretty good standard for fuel consumption.
For the 2002 Kia Sportage, the EPA expects an average of 16/20 MPG while driving on city streets and during driving on the highway. These values are different since city driving involves navigating local roads, traffic control devices, stop signs, and other things which call for the Kia Sportage to start and stop more frequently. On the highway, the Kia Sportage’s engine and fuel effectiveness are extended, attaining a higher MPG rating.

Info Regarding Sportage Types of Warranties
Factory Warranty: A factory warranty is what you might think of when it comes to the general concept of an “auto warranty”. These types of service warranties most typically come with new cars and are one of the easiest and most cost effective ways to protect your automobile – warranty wise since the brand-new vehicle might cost more than a used one leading to less affordability.
Drivetrain Warranty: A drivetrain warranty covers the systems and parts which “drive” the car or truck along. The portions of the drivetrain can incorporate the axles, driveshaft, transmission, engine, exhaust manifolds, wheels, and associated parts. The warranty also normally includes engine parts like seals, gaskets, and other rubberized elements. A drivetrain service warranty is also another term for a powertrain service warranty and might cover comparable elements depending upon the automaker’s definitions and warranty terms.
Roadside Warranty: A roadside warranty assists you when you are stranded or are broken down while driving. This warranty for the Kia Sportage (base) consists of standard help services like towing, blowout fixing or replacement, dead battery help and jumpstarts, lockout support, fluid and fuel delivery, and other comparable services. A roadside service warranty is similar to roadside assistance, however it is incorporated into the warranty with the brand-new automobile from the manufacturer and not an add-on item through your car insurance or a vehicle service plan (VSP).
Rust & Corrosion Warranty: A rust and corrosion warranty helps to guard the body, materials, and frame of the motor vehicle. Automakers include this anti-corrosion warranty with brand-new cars to help repair damage caused by caustic liquids, elements, and materials.

This SUV by Sportage comes geared up from the automobile producer with a number of basic setups and options. They include options like the double wishbone front suspension, four-wheel independent suspension, multi-link rear suspension,bucket front seats, cloth, driver seat with manual adjustable lumbar support,split-folding rear seatback,power door locks, heated mirrors, power mirrors,clock, tachometer,front and rear cupholders, front door pockets, speed-proportional power steering, tilt-adjustable steering wheel, 12V cargo area power outlet(s),air conditioning,6 total speakers, AM/FM stereo,privacy glass, rear defogger, variable intermittent wipers,alloy wheels, full-size matching spare tire, outside rear mounted spare tire, 15 x 6.0 inch wheels, all season tires, P205/75R15 tires, steel spare wheel,rear liftgate door,2 front headrests, anti-theft alarm system, child seat anchors, electronic brakeforce distribution, rear center lap belt, rear door child safety locks, ventilated front disc/rear drum brakes, and other standard components.

How far does the Kia Sportage (base) go on a single tank of gas?
The Kia Sportage (base) can usually travel around 252.8/316.0 miles miles on a full tank of gas. This range is dependent on driving conditions, vehicle maintenance, and other roadway factors.
Does the Kia Sportage have good gas mileage?
Kia Sportage gets an EPA estimated 16/20 MPG miles per gallon (MPG) on the city/highway roads. The combined MPG is 18 MPG. What type of gas does a Kia Sportage use?
The Kia Sportage uses the regular unleaded fuel type.
How much gas does the Kia Sportage gas tank hold?
The gas tank in the Kia Sportage holds 15.8 gallons of gas.
What type of vehicle is the Kia Sportage (base)?
The Kia Sportage with the (base) package is a compact SUV.
What is the towing capacity of a Kia Sportage?
The Kia Sportage has a towing capacity of 2,000 pounds.
How much horsepower does a Kia Sportage have?
The Kia Sportage has a horsepower rating of 130HP.

How much does a Kia Sportage weigh?
The Kia Sportage (base) has a gross vehicle weight of 4,278 pounds and a curb weight of 3,396 pounds. Learn more about how a vehicle is weighed.
